Capitol Hill Block Party Festival Announces Initial Lineup


SEATTLE, WA (CelebrityAccess) — Capitol Hill Block Party announced the partial lineup of confirmed performers for the 2017 festival, with hip-hop super group Run The Jewels, DJ/producer Diplo and indie-folk rockers Lord Huron leading the bill.

The festival, which is scheduled for July 21-23 in Seattle, WA, will also feature performances by Angel Olsen, Wolf Parade, Snakehips, Thundercat, Mura Masa, Danny Brown, Lizzo, Trippy Turtle, Whitney, Perfume Genius, Noname, Austra, Manatee Commune, Mykki Blanco, Cloud Nothings, Phantoms, MAGIC GIANT, Julie Byrne, Lucy Dacus, Torres, Cherry Glazerr, Kyle Craft, Naked Giants, Flor, Zoolab, SLOUCHER, and Saint Claire

Now in its 21st year, the festival will continue to support local arts and political organizations such as the Vera Project, community radio station KEXP and The Capitol Hill Chamber of Commerce.

"It's an honor to have Run The Jewels and Diplo return to the festival, and we welcome Lord Huron for the first time," said Capitol Hill Block Party Owner and Producer Jason Lajeunesse. "We are showcasing so many fantastic artists this year to ring in our 21st anniversary. Run The Jewels dropped an incredible record last month, and as a fan of Killer Mike's political voice, he couldn't be performing at a better time for our community."
